There are many different types of poker games. One of the most popular is draw poker. It can be played in casino settings, poker clubs, and private homes. You can even play poker over the Internet. The popularity of poker is so high in the U.S. that it has been dubbed the “national card game”. It is part of American culture. For instance, you might see a poker tournament on TV. The game is popular and is even played at some colleges and universities.
